Frequently Asked Questions about The Avenues

How much are Studio apartments in The Avenues?

There are currently 368 Studio Apartments in The Avenues with rent ranges from $795 to $1,700 with an average price of $1,255.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om The Avenues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in The Avenues ranges from $800 to $4,520 with an average monthly rent of $1,584.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in The Avenues c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in The Avenues range from $1,150 to $5,011.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,194.

How expensive are The Avenues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 26 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in The Avenues on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,700 to $5,911 - averaging $3,156 for the location.
